Transaction 8fb4d4e5df57d5df0eabcff32a6118cc83235628da1b53644b77787d592dfaae

1 Input
1 Outputs
  • 8fb4d4e5df57d5df0eabcff32a6118cc83235628da1b53644b77787d592dfaae:0
  • value  2794563
    address  3JwvNtN2Z72hRvtKQasLe28hEpT4eGZYiC